The Yarlasky Field is a busy location in the summer, hosting groups and families engaged in soccer, baseball and cricket. The field can be rented for weekly team practices.
History of Yarlasky Park
Walter Yarlasky of North Bay, and Verna Dobbs of Golden Valley married in 1945. Their first home was at the site of the old Bennets Tire and Battery on Lakeshore Dr, where Walter ran a gas station and machine shop. Relocating to Callander shortly after, they owned and operated the Northland Motel between aprox. 1955 and 1975. Walter and Verna had four children: Betty Ann, Carol, John, and Paul. Around 1980, they realized Callander needed room to grow; Walter, Verna, and the Yarlasky Family donated land which is now Yarlasky Park.
